Answered

Deluxe Edition
* 1 DVD
* 22 airplanes
* 21 detailed airports
* 38 detailed cities
* 65 structured missions
* Glass panel (G1000) cockpit
* Tower controller

Standard Edition
* 1 DVD
* 17 airplanes
* 16 detailed airports
* 28 detailed cities
* 40 structured missions

Where does it say what planes will be in what version?

Answered

FSX Aircraft
Airbus A321
Aircreation 582SL ultralight
Beech Baron 58
Beech KingAir 350
Bell 206 Jet Ranger III
Boeing 737-800
Boeing 747-400
Bombardier CRJ-700
Cessna 172
Cessna 208
Dehavilland DHC2 Beaver
DG Flugzeugbau DG-808S
Douglas DC-3
Extra 300S
Bombardier Lear 45
Maule M7
Mooney Bravo
Piper J-3
Robinson R22

And in the deluxe version:
Beech Baron w/Garmin G1000
Cessna 172 w/Garmin G1000
Grumman Goose
Maule M7-235 on skis
Mooney Bravo w/Garmin G1000
